    That's a very good budget Themaster. What I would recommend is a dedicated server with at least 2gb of ram and a SCSI hard drive as these will be your bottlenecks. Most dedicated servers come with a fast enough CPU to handle what you are wanting, but your biggest concern will be your Ram/Memory and Hard Drive speed.

    So here is a run down what I would recommend:

    CPU: Core2Duo of some sort
    Ram: 2GB-4GB
    Hard Drive: 10,000RPM SCSI

    If you get a SCSI hard drive for your server, it will at least be 10,000RPM as that's what qualifies a SCSI. The best SCSI hard drives are 15,000RPM.
